The Modern Evolution of Sports Betting: From Static Odds to Dynamic Data Integration

Sports betting has historically operated on static, pre-game odds set days or even weeks ahead of a fixture. However, the digital revolution has catalyzed a shift towards dynamic, live-odds platforms that reflect real-time data—player injuries, team form, weather conditions, and on-the-fly statistical updates. This evolution challenges bookmakers to keep pace with data validity, latency, and user interface sophistication.
